#4cec5b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#4cec5b is composed of 29.8% red, 92.5% green and 35.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 67.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 61.4% yellow and 7.5% black. It has a hue angle of 125.6 degrees, a saturation of 80.8% and a lightness of 61.2%. #4cec5b color hex could be obtained by blending #98ffb6 with #00d900. Closest websafe color is: #33ff66.

Shades and Tints of #4cec5b

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#021003 is the darkest color, while #fdfffd is the lightest one.

Tones of #4cec5b

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#98a099 is the less saturated color, while #3dfb4f is the most saturated one.
